Time difference: GMT +7 hrs.

Getting there: Either via Bangkok with British Airways and Thai Airways, plus services via Doha and Ho Chi Minh City with Qatar Airways.

Currency: Cambodia - Riel Vietnam -Dong.

Vaccinations: Precautions for typhoid and cholera are recommended, with some regions under risk from hepatitis A and malaria - please contact your doctor for up-to-date information.

Visas: British passport holders require visas for each destination. All other nationals please check visa requirements with the embassy.

Best time to visit: The dry season in Cambodia is from November to April, whereas in Vietnam the best time to visit Danang and Nha Trang is during our Spring and early summer months. However, Vietnam is classed as being a year round destination with all months having both sunshine and rainfall due to the complex weather system in each region.
